Output ec081440baeffc140d6ca2f17d47066ca5693620d80ab4e4943a87cbb2f3ac5d:1

value
11031
script pubkey
OP_0 OP_PUSHBYTES_20 d28f1db5ca353022c81c199285c94a15ea7a6379
address
bc1q6283mdw2x5cz9jqurxfgtj22zh485cmedav4np
transaction
ec081440baeffc140d6ca2f17d47066ca5693620d80ab4e4943a87cbb2f3ac5d
confirmations
140574
spent
true